* Fix docker install * Move back twenty-eslint-plugin to eslint-plugin-twenty * fix: add bundled yarn * Improve makeifle structure * Update commands and doc * Add pg_graphql binaries * Fix --------- Co-authored-by: Jérémy Magrin <jeremy.magrin@gmail.com>
25 lines
824 B
Makefile
25 lines
824 B
Makefile
dev-build:
|
|
@docker compose -f dev/docker-compose.yml down
|
|
rm -rf ../twenty-front/node_modules
|
|
rm -rf ../twenty-server/node_modules
|
|
rm -rf ../twenty-docs/node_modules
|
|
@docker volume rm twenty_node_modules_front > /dev/null 2>&1 || true
|
|
@docker volume rm twenty_node_modules_server > /dev/null 2>&1 || true
|
|
@docker volume rm twenty_node_modules_docs > /dev/null 2>&1 || true
|
|
@docker compose -f dev/docker-compose.yml build
|
|
|
|
dev-up:
|
|
@docker compose -f dev/docker-compose.yml up -d
|
|
|
|
dev-down:
|
|
@docker compose -f dev/docker-compose.yml down -v
|
|
|
|
dev-sh:
|
|
@docker compose -f dev/docker-compose.yml exec twenty-dev sh
|
|
|
|
dev-postgres-build:
|
|
@docker stop twenty_postgres || true
|
|
@docker rm twenty_postgres || true
|
|
@docker volume rm twenty_db_data || true
|
|
@docker compose -f dev/docker-compose.yml up --build postgres -d
|